Miley Cyrus reveals she sustained a head injury when she was a toddler during dirt bike accident

The singer was on the bike with her dad Billy Ray Cyrus

Miley Cyrus has revealed she sustained a head injury when she was a toddler during a dirt bike accident.

Speaking on the Joe Rogan Experience podcast, the Midnight Sky singer recalled how she hit her head on tree when she was just 2-years-old, after her dad Billy Ray Cyrus took her on a dirt bike.

Miley told Joe: “I had a head injury when I was, you know, 2 years old…”

When the host asked her what happened, the former Disney star replied: “It’s bad. My dad had me – this is really bad, but he can’t go to jail I don’t think cause it’s a long enough time away…”

“He had me in a baby backpack, and I was on a dirt bike with my dad. And he was riding, and a tree had fallen, and he ducked and I didn’t, and I hit my head on the tree.”

“And it was bad. But that’s what’s wrong, everyone’s asked me that, for years,” Miley continued. “Maybe I’m thankful for it, I don’t know, maybe it knocked me into this identity or something.”

Miley went on to explain that her therapist believes the head injury shaped her personality today.

She said: “I have a tendency that if I know something’s stupid, I’ve just got to try it to know that it’s stupid. Which makes it stupid, because I already know about it.”

“Sometimes I’m like, ‘Is it better to know it’s dumb and do it, or to not know it’s dumb and do it?’ That’s the head injury.”
